Travis Scott has announced that he'll be returning with a new single this Friday (4 October).
Just over a year on from Travis Scott's Astroworld album, the rapper has announced a new single titled "Highest In The Room".
Scott shared the news yesterday (30 September) on Instagram, revealing the single artwork and the release date - which is this Friday (4 October).

Since releasing Astroworld last year, Scott has collaborated with Ed Sheeran, J. Cole and Young Thug, Post Malone, ScHoolboy Q, James Blake, and others.
Travis Scott's new single "Highest In The Room" drops this Friday (4 October).
